In this episode, host Rob Lee welcomes Raeghan, a talented artist who delves into the history of black punk rock through her comics. They discuss Raeghan’s artistic journey, the inspiration behind her work, and the importance of representation in the music scene. 🎨🎸

“The Truth In This Art,” hosted by Rob Lee, is a podcast that explores the essence of creativity and its community impact, amplifying artists’ voices and their profound stories.
